Meta signs six-year, $10 billion cloud deal with Google

Google has reportedly agreed a cloud computing cope with Meta price greater than $10 billion over six years, in response to multiple reports. As a part of the settlement, Meta will use Google Cloud’s servers, storage, networking and associated providers, to assist it scale up its AI providers. 

The tie-up follows Meta’s accelerating funding in AI infrastructure. In July, CEO Mark Zuckerberg mentioned the corporate would spend ‘a whole bunch of billions of {dollars}‘ constructing a number of large AI information centres, together with one virtually the scale of Manhattan. 

As a part of its spending spree, Meta just lately lifted the decrease finish of its full-year capital expenditure steerage by $2 billion to a spread of $66 billion–$72 billion. Moreover, earlier this month, Meta disclosed plans to dump round $2 billion of information centre belongings to outdoors companions to assist fund its AI build-out.

The tie-up with Google is one other win for the search engine big, which has been on a successful streak as of late. It comes scorching on the heels of OpenAI including Google Cloud as a provider to satisfy surging compute wants – a notable transfer given OpenAI’s traditionally shut ties to Microsoft. 

For Google, the Meta settlement underscores momentum in its cloud unit because it competes with the bigger AWS and Microsoft Azure, that are each dealing with scrutiny from the CMA within the UK for his or her dominant place within the cloud market. 

That is unlikely to be the one deal signed by Meta, nevertheless. Like OpenAI’s latest cope with Oracle, Meta will need to unfold its workloads throughout hyperscalers, which reduces single-vendor danger and should pace entry to specialised accelerators.
